摘 要:研究分析了水稻专用无纺布与传统塑料薄膜的育秧效果。结果表明 ,专用无纺布具微孔自然通风 ,膜内的最高温度较塑料薄膜覆盖低 9~ 1 2℃ ,而最低温度仅比塑料薄膜低 1~ 2℃ ,从而避免了塑料薄膜覆盖出现高温烧苗现象 ;用水稻育秧专用无纺布覆盖 ,无需人工通风炼苗 ,膜内温度变化平稳 ,出苗率、成秧率及秧苗素质显著优于塑料薄膜覆盖 ,秧苗生长均衡 ,不徒长 ,特别是青枯病、立枯病发病轻 ,有利于培育壮秧。This paper studied the effect of non-textile on rice seedling nursery compared with traditional plastic film covering.The results showed that there was less seedling sunburn occurred by using of the non-textile,since with better ventilation the highest temperature in the shed of non-textile was 9~12 ℃ lower and the lowest temperature was only 1~2 ℃ lower than that in the shed of the plastic film.With the nontextile there was no need for manual ventilation,and the temperature change in the shed was stable,the emergence rate,developed rate and seedling quality were much better than that with the plastic film,the seedling growth was normal with less diseases,the increase of the yile could reach 7.67%.
